Descenders is a downhill biking game that focuses on speed, control, and decision-making. Players take control of a rider and navigate procedurally generated trails filled with jumps, obstacles, and sharp turns. The game emphasizes physics-based movement, where each shift in weight and timing affects the bike’s path. Rather than fixed tracks, each run is different, which forces players to adapt and make fast judgments as they race downhill toward the goal.
Riding Mechanics and Environment Design
The gameplay in Descenders blends precision with momentum. Riders can lean, brake, or accelerate based on the terrain ahead. Every environment—from forest trails to snowy peaks—comes with different surface behaviors and visibility levels. A miscalculated landing or turn can send the rider crashing, which adds a layer of risk to every trick or shortcut. Success comes from reading the terrain, maintaining flow, and deciding when to play it safe or take a chance.
Main Features of the Game
Descenders includes several important elements:
· Procedurally generated tracks across multiple environments
· A reputation system that tracks skill and performance
· Team selection with different gameplay styles
· A freestyle bike control system with full analog movement
· Customization options for bikes and rider appearance
These features allow players to personalize their approach while giving them tools to master challenging courses through trial and repetition.
Progression and Challenge
As players complete tracks and build reputation, they unlock new gear, zones, and more difficult terrain types. The goal is to complete a full series of levels in a session without wiping out too many times. There are also contracts—mini challenges that add objectives such as performing tricks or finishing without braking. Each run becomes a mix of long-term progress and moment-to-moment focus, especially as the trails become steeper and the speed increases.
